 Valedictorian

The Valedictorian is a representative of a graduating class who speaks on behalf of the graduates at the Valedictory Ceremony.

In May, Grade 12 students nominate themselves or a classmate for the honour of Class Valedictorian. The Valedictory Committee chooses the valedictorian from the nominations.

Criteria for the Valedictorian: representative of the class, commitment to learning, school involvement, excellent citizenship, strong public speaker

Grad Dinner and Dance

Wednesday, June 7th, 6:00 pm at Tsawwassen Springs Ballroom

The Grad Dinner and Dance is a formal event where students get dressed up and spend a very memorable evening together. Grads will share in a beautiful buffet dinner, listen to a few speeches, watch a slide show, and then dance the night away! Tickets will be available in May. Grad and school fees must be paid in order to reserve your table.

Dinner and Dance Ticket $160 approx.

This includes your dinner, and all the costs of putting on the event.
